The CRC 1537 - ECOSENSE invites applications for a doctoral researcher position at the Laboratory for MEMS Applications Doctoral position on Microfluidic on-site qPCR for RNA analysis of trees.

Within ECOSENSE you will develop the technical concept for on-site qPCR monitoring, including the design, simulation, and manufacturing of microfluidic cartridges. You will experimentally evaluate these systems in the laboratory and transfer the setup to the ECOSENSE forest to ensure operation under variable field conditions. Your research will focus on optimizing cartridge design for robustness, reagent integration, and minimal user intervention to enable reliable RNA extraction and amplification from environmental samples. You will work on hardware and software architectures that allow for autonomous sensing throughout a growing season. Finally, you will contribute to data analysis and help identify spatio-temporal stress hotspots based on the molecular data generated.
